Choose the correct statement from the following :

  1. Nitrogen is neutral to litmus

  2. Nitrogen is a noncombustible and non-supporter of combustion

  3. Nitrogen is a poisonous gas

  4. At low temperature, nitrogen can be liquefied on compression

Reveal answer Fill a bubble to check yourself
A,B,D Correct answer
Explanation

Nitrogen is a neutral gas hence, it does not show any change with litmus. Nitrogen is inert at atmospheric conditions. Hence, it is noncombustible nor it does not support combustion.  Liquid nitrogen is nitrogen in a liquid state at an extremely low temperature. Hence, at low temperature, nitrogen can be liquefied on compression. Nitrogen is non-poisonous gas and constitutes around 79% of the air.

Nitrogen is used in high temperature thermometer:

  1. to prevent vaporization of mercury

  2. to improve conductivity of mercury

  3. to maintain mercury in its state

  4. to increase the specific heat capacity of mercury

Reveal answer Fill a bubble to check yourself
A,C Correct answer
Explanation
In a memory thermometer, nitrogen gas is filled above the mercury which is inert in nature and doesn't react into mercury.
Introduction of nitrogen increases the pressure on the mercury and hence its boiling point is increased.
So it helps to prevent vaporization of memory and hence mercury is maintained in its liquid state and so the range of mercury can be increased up to $800$$° C$
B.P. of mercury $336.7$$° C$

The mixture of $CO$ and $N _2$ is called as :

  1. Water gas

  2. Producer gas

  3. Synthetic gas

  4. Marsh gas

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

Water gas is a synthesis gas, containing carbon monoxide and hydrogen. It is a useful product but requires careful handling due to its flammability and the risk of carbon monoxide poisoning. 
Producer gas: a gas composed of carbon monoxide, hydrogen, and nitrogen, obtained by passing air and steam through incandescent coke.
Syngas/synthesis gas, is a fuel gas mixture consisting primarily of hydrogen, carbon monoxide, and very often some carbon dioxide.
Marsh gas is methane $CH _4$.

Biogas contains

  1. Traces of CH$ _4$
  2. 30-40% of CH$ _4$
  3. 50-70% of CH$ _4$
  4. 80% of C$ _2$H$ _6$
Reveal answer Fill a bubble to check yourself
C Correct answer
Explanation
Biogas is a mixture of methane and carbon dioxide produced by bacterial degradation of organic matter and used as a fuel.
Biogas is comprised primarily of methane and carbon dioxide. 
It contains methane (50-70%), carbon dioxide (30-50%), and very small amounts of hydrogen and hydrogen sulphide. 
Biogas typically refers to a (biofuel) gas produced by the anaerobic digestion or fermentation of organic matter including manure, sewage sludge, municipal solid waste, biodegradable waste or any other biodegradable feedstock, under anaerobic conditions. 
Thus, the correct answer is option C.
